Sponsor's own description
Introduction and objectives: Left bundle branch area pacing (LBBAP), is a novel modality of physiologic pacing that requires an adequate assessment of the endocardium as well as the body-surface electrocardiographic signals for a successful pacing-lead implantation. The objective of the study consist of assessing if LBBAP criteria, specifically septal and left bundle branch pacing (LBBP) criteria, can be satisfactory measured using the signals resulting from different cardiac pacing analyzers (PSAs) by comparing them to the 'conventional' signals obtained from multichannel polygraph systems (MPSs) during the implantation procedure. Methods: Comparative observational, prospective, multicenter study between the signals obtained by PSA vs MPS of consecutive patients who underwent a LBBAP strategy as first intention.
